APLE vs TRNO: by the numbers

  • TRNO is the larger company ($6.98B vs $3.92B market cap).
  • TRNO trades at the lower earnings multiple (16.09 vs 22.74 P/E).
  • TRNO converts more revenue to profit (86.52% vs 12.08% net margin).
  • APLE grew revenue faster over the past five years (22.18% vs 20.57% CAGR).
  • APLE pays the higher dividend yield (5.78% vs 3.12%).
